Text transcribed from caption: 3734A RELIGION PLAYS VITAL PART IN CHINA’S STRUGGLE [3] China, longer at war than any of the Allied nations, is making the steady trek back from the dismal years of struggle. The Christian Church, always faced with gigantic tasks in the ancient land, is again showing the way. Here a Christian pastor is demonstrating to some of his farmer parishioners how to graft their fruit trees and thus increase their yield.
